> --- Comment #2 from Jack Howarth <howarth at nitro dot med.uc.edu> 2011-07-13 
> 21:45:23 UTC ---
> If you built stock gmp 5.0.2 under llvm-gcc, you have a broken gmp (which a
> make check will show you). The fix is to apply...
> 
> 
> -- gmp-5.0.2/acinclude.m4.orig 2011-05-17 19:03:09.000000000 -0400
> +++ gmp-5.0.2/acinclude.m4      2011-05-17 19:03:43.000000000 -0400
> @@ -1941,8 +1941,8 @@
> esac
> 
> cat >conftest.c <<EOF
> -extern const int foo[];                /* Suppresses C++'s suppression of foo
> */
> -const int foo[] = {1,2,3};
> +extern const int foo[[]];              /* Suppresses C++'s suppression of foo
> */
> +const int foo[[]] = {1,2,3};
> EOF
> echo "Test program:" >&AC_FD_CC
> cat conftest.c >&AC_FD_CC
> --- gmp-5.0.2/configure.orig    2011-05-17 19:15:41.000000000 -0400
> +++ gmp-5.0.2/configure 2011-05-17 19:16:00.000000000 -0400
> @@ -26446,8 +26446,8 @@
> esac
> 
> cat >conftest.c <<EOF
> -extern const int foo;          /* Suppresses C++'s suppression of foo */
> -const int foo = {1,2,3};
> +extern const int foo[];        /* Suppresses C++'s suppression of foo */
> +const int foo[] = {1,2,3};
> EOF
> echo "Test program:" >&5
> cat conftest.c >&5
